php - 如何避免在 PHPExcel 中丢失宏?

标签 php vba ms-office phpexcel excel-2007

我正在使用 PHPExcel 从数据库中读取数据并将其放入电子表格中。我还有一个要遵循的模板(.xlsm 文件)。众所周知,PHPExcel 不支持宏。但我不想编辑或创建宏。我只是想确保他们留在原地。甚至不想碰它们。

那么,有人知道任何解决方法吗?

我已经为此工作了一个星期了。我已经读过 thisthis .第一个解决方案的问题是我的服务器是 Debian,所以我不能尝试 Libxl 方法。

在 codeplex 中,我发现了以下 solution关于 Chads2000 的评论,但我似乎无法让它发挥作用。我很绝望。

感谢大家的关注,期待中。

最佳答案

好吧,我很久以前就想通了:here's答案。一个人做了一个解决方法。首先,他将宏文件 (VBA) 从工作表中分离出来,然后让 PHPExcel “做他的事”,然后再放回去(宏!)。这对我来说已经足够了! :D

关于php - 如何避免在 PHPExcel 中丢失宏?,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/17809652/

相关文章:

vba - 如何使用 VBA 检索 Visio 自定义形状信息

ms-office - 在每次重复之间暂停的循环对象动画

vba - 缺少 Microsoft 通用控件

php - 如何从mysql数据库在PHP中的多维数组中添加数组?

file - 在 VBA 中获取 FCIV(或相同)校验和

excel - 从另一个工作簿获取特定数据

excel - 如何在没有数据透视表的情况下在一行中汇总来自同一客户端的值

php - PHP : Error: Expected an order id to be passed 中的 Paypal 智能按钮服务器集成

php - 计算差异超过 2 天的情况

PHP:按值长度对数组进行排序